3. Consider Paintless Dent Repair for Minor Damage
Not every dent requires a full repaint. Paintless dent repair (PDR) is a modern, cost-effective technique that removes small to medium dents without affecting your vehicle’s original paint. This method preserves your car’s factory finish and gets you back on the road faster.

4. Check Reviews and Ask About Warranty Coverage
Before handing over your keys, it’s wise to check online reviews and ratings for any collision repair shop you’re considering. Positive feedback from local customers can give you confidence in the shop’s professionalism and quality of work.
Additionally, ask about warranty coverage on repairs.
